      Album Details

      Dive into the vibrant world of jazz with "Consummation," a timeless masterpiece by the legendary Thad Jones and Mel Lewis. Released in 1970 under the prestigious Blue Note Records, this album is a testament to the rich heritage of big band, hard bop, and bebop genres. Recorded over multiple sessions at the iconic A&R Studios, "Consummation" captures the essence of a live performance, bringing the energy and spontaneity of the jazz scene straight to your speakers.

      The album features a stellar lineup of musicians, including Thad Jones himself on flugelhorn, along with notable trumpeters like Snooky Young, Danny Moore, Al Porcino, and Marvin Stamm. The tracklist is a journey through eight meticulously crafted pieces, each remixed and remastered to perfection in 1994. From the soulful "Dedication" to the energetic "Fingers," every song is a testament to the band's virtuosity and Thad Jones' exceptional arranging skills.

      About Thad Jones

      Thad Jones, born in Pontiac, Michigan, was a titan of jazz, renowned for his virtuosity on the trumpet and his innovative compositions and arrangements. Hailing from a musical family that included brothers Hank Jones (piano) and Elvin Jones (drums), Thad Jones began his professional career at the tender age of 16 and served in U.S. Army bands during World War II. Throughout his illustrious career, Jones played with jazz legends such as Count Basie, Thelonious Monk, and Gil Evans, and led his own big band, the Thad Jones-Mel Lewis Orchestra, which redefined the sound of modern jazz. His compositions, including the iconic "A Child is Born," are staples of the genre, showcasing his unique blend of hard bop and big band styles. Jones' influence extended beyond his music; he was also one of the first prominent jazz musicians to hold a full-time professorship, teaching at William Paterson University. His legacy as a trumpeter, composer, and bandleader continues to inspire musicians and captivate audiences worldwide.
